have second thoughts

This page is about the idiom have second thoughts

Meaning

If you're having second thoughts about something, you're having doubts about a decision you've made.

For example

  • You're not having second thoughts about moving to Australia to live, are you?

  • I've been having second thoughts about quitting my job. Maybe I should keep it for a while longer.
